Why Winter Concreting in Australia Requires Smarter Planning
Concrete gains strength through hydration, which slows in cold weather, causing longer setting times and reduced early strength. Low overnight temperatures, rain and damp conditions can also affect surface quality and performance. With shorter daylight hours, careful planning is essential to prevent costly delays.
Because of these factors, winter concreting demands accurate mix design, careful scheduling and dependable delivery. Working with an experienced supplier ensures the concrete is formulated appropriately for site conditions and arrives when it is needed, helping to minimise risk and costly setbacks.
How Ready-Mix Concrete Delivers Faster, More Reliable Winter Pours
Ready-mix concrete is batched in a controlled plant environment to ensure precise, consistent performance. This is especially important in winter, when small variations can affect results. By eliminating on-site mixing, contractors can complete pours more efficiently within ideal temperature windows.
Key advantages include:
- Accurate batching: Precise proportions of cement, aggregates, and water for consistent results.
- Winter-suitable mix designs: Options that may include accelerators or performance-enhancing admixtures suited to cooler conditions.
- Improved site efficiency: Concrete arrives ready to place, reducing delays and downtime.
- Reliable scheduling: Coordinated delivery helps align pours with optimal weather conditions.

Consistent Quality and Reduced Waste for Cost-Effective Renovations
Consistency is vital for achieving a durable, professional finish, as on-site mixing can lead to uneven strength, cracking or surface defects, especially in winter. Ready-mix concrete is produced under strict quality controls to ensure uniformity across the entire pour. This delivers reliable performance, improved structural integrity and long-term value for homeowners.
Another key advantage is waste reduction, as ordering the correct volume minimises excess concrete left on site. This helps lower disposal costs and supports more sustainable construction practices, which is especially important for residential projects with limited space. By combining accuracy, efficiency and quality control, ready-mix concrete delivers cost-effective results without compromising standards.
